CHAPTER EIGHT SmartweedGalveston allowed Awamutu to guard me and I felt safer knowing Kuiti’s loyalist supporter held the key to my chamber. I grew used to the sound of his heavy boots scraping against the floorboards outside my door as he stood on sentry duty. I heard bee noises in my dreams and they comforted me. The gentle, lyrical buzz sometimes permeated my days though I didn’t look for the owner, knowing my imagination played games with me. At night, Kuiti’s warm breath heated my back, his ghost providing comfort his living form never managed. Boredom made me surprisingly tired though my nights proved restless.
